Output 1759930115468e95bfb6fb828fa43f33e098ad813449058dd04ffc586023fc8a:0

value
8620524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37696173c5ad3433358a80b9bc412e491c4d3 OP_EQUAL
address
3BMEXonuukHYxTBcvUB7KcPshVhwS6Whs7
transaction
1759930115468e95bfb6fb828fa43f33e098ad813449058dd04ffc586023fc8a
spent
true